๐Ÿ“Š The Sylvia Story

Sylvia is a distinctive girls' name in England & Wales, ranking #630 in 2022 with 60 recorded births. This places Sylvia in the top 9% of ranked UK girls' names for the year. Its actual usage is classified as Uncommon. The name reached its all-time peak in 2025 with 95 births ranking #426. Since 1996, the popularity has increased by 150.0%. In 2022, approximately 1 in every 4,392 girls born was named Sylvia. RISING Recent data shows the name is currently rising.

Name Meaning & Origin

Origin: Latin  |  Meaning: from the forest; woodland

Sylvia is a graceful classic meaning 'from the forest' or 'woodland'. It feels cultivated, gentle, and richly traditional.

The name has centuries of use in European literature and naming and has regained appeal through the revival of elegant vintage names. Its natural meaning adds extra depth without overwhelming its classic feel.
